Transaction 2e4e40943247f0ab000803a54d3d34549ef6d2681af7b07c74d3683c4f24afcb
1 Input
1 Output
-
2e4e40943247f0ab000803a54d3d34549ef6d2681af7b07c74d3683c4f24afcb:0
- value
- 22939907
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 453efb895cf573a2f60b0632cce4ed904a6f3f35 OP_EQUAL
- address
- MEDJJmibppaYgEnJWj5QTpA5iwL7dPSMJk